From Satellites to Constellations: The Rise of Space-Based Infrastructure

The space industry has long been dominated by satellites, but a new era of space-based infrastructure is emerging. Constellations of small satellites, like those launched by SpaceX’s Starlink, are poised to revolutionize global communication, navigation, and Earth observation. These constellations promise to provide faster, more reliable, and more affordable connectivity to remote and underserved areas, bridging the digital divide and enabling new forms of commerce, education, and healthcare.

In-Orbit Manufacturing and Recycling: The Next Step in Space Sustainability

As we venture further into space, the need for sustainable practices becomes increasingly pressing. Enter in-orbit manufacturing and recycling, the latest innovations in space technology. Companies like Made In Space and Astroscale are pioneering the use of 3D printing and recycling techniques to create new materials and products in space, reducing the need for resupply missions and minimizing waste. This approach not only enhances sustainability but also enables the creation of new products and services, such as in-orbit construction and space-based manufacturing.

Lunar and Mars Exploration: The Quest for Resources and Habitability

Human exploration of the Moon and Mars is no longer a pipedream. With NASA’s Artemis program and private initiatives like SpaceX’s Starship, the next decade promises to see significant advancements in lunar and Mars exploration. As we search for resources, habitability, and potential human settlements, the stakes are high. The discovery of water ice on the Moon, for instance, has sparked interest in lunar resource utilization, while the search for biosignatures on Mars holds the key to understanding the possibility of life beyond Earth.

Quantum Computing and AI in Space: The Future of Space-Based Research

Space-based research is about to get a major boost from the convergence of quantum computing and artificial intelligence. Companies like IBM and Google are pushing the boundaries of quantum computing, which holds the potential to solve complex problems in space exploration, such as optimizing trajectories and predicting asteroid collisions. Meanwhile, AI is being applied to space-based research, enabling scientists to analyze vast amounts of data, identify patterns, and make new discoveries. This synergy is poised to revolutionize our understanding of space and its secrets.
